Orchard Oriole Population Forecast in Pennsylvania

If the recent trend holds, Orchard Oriole in Pennsylvania is projected to rise about 21% by 2030 — from 0.71 in 2025 to a central estimate of 0.86 (95% range 0.63–1.1). A 5-year backtest shows a typical error of ±11.8%, with 100% of held-out values landing inside the 95% band.
